What is Jane Street and How Does It Work?

Jane Street Capital, commonly referred to simply as Jane Street, stands as one of the most prestigious and enigmatic firms in the global financial landscape. Founded in 2000, this proprietary trading firm has grown from a small group of traders in New York City into a global juggernaut that trades over $17 trillion worth of securities annually. Unlike traditional investment banks that manage client money, Jane Street is a "prop shop," meaning it trades its own capital. This independence allows the firm to operate with a unique blend of academic rigor, technological innovation, and a long-term perspective that is rare in the high-frequency trading (HFT) world.

The firm is primarily known for its dominance in the Exchange-Traded Fund (ETF) market. Jane Street provides liquidity to markets across the globe, ensuring that buyers and sellers can execute trades efficiently. By acting as a market maker, the firm profits from the small "spread" between the bid and ask prices of various financial instruments. While its headquarters remain in the heart of Manhattan’s financial district, the firm has expanded its footprint to London, Hong Kong, and Amsterdam, positioning itself as a central pillar of the global electronic trading ecosystem.

Beyond its financial success, Jane Street is famous within the tech community for its unconventional choice of technology. While most of Wall Street relies on C++ or Java for high-performance systems, Jane Street is the world’s largest industrial user of OCaml, a functional programming language. This choice reflects the firm’s core philosophy: a commitment to correctness, mathematical elegance, and the belief that the right tools lead to better decision-making under uncertainty. This intellectual culture attracts some of the brightest minds in mathematics, physics, and computer science.

The Philosophy of Jane Street: Probability, Risk, and OCaml

At the heart of Jane Street’s operational success is a deep-seated culture of probabilistic thinking. Every decision made within the firm, from a million-dollar trade to a minor hiring choice, is viewed through the lens of expected value and risk management. This mindset is not just limited to the traders; it permeates the entire organization. The firm avoids the "star trader" culture prevalent in many hedge funds, instead fostering a collaborative environment where information is shared freely and systems are built to withstand the "fat-tail" events that can ruin less disciplined firms.

The choice of OCaml as its primary programming language is perhaps the most visible manifestation of this philosophy. OCaml is a functional language that emphasizes static typing and mathematical foundations. In the high-stakes world of quantitative trading, a single software bug can lead to catastrophic financial losses in a matter of seconds. By using OCaml, Jane Street’s engineers can write code that is more expressive and less prone to certain classes of errors. This "functional" approach allows for rapid iteration while maintaining a high degree of confidence in the system's stability, providing a significant competitive advantage in volatile markets.

Risk management at Jane Street is not a separate department but a core competency of every employee. The firm employs a "stay in the game" strategy, prioritizing the avoidance of ruin over short-term profit maximization. This conservative approach to risk, combined with an aggressive approach to technology and market analysis, has allowed Jane Street to remain profitable during market crashes that have liquidated other major players. Their ability to remain a stabilizing force during periods of extreme volatility has earned them respect from regulators and competitors alike.



Why OCaml? The Technical Edge in Quantitative Finance

The decision to use OCaml was not a pursuit of novelty but a calculated engineering choice. In the early days of the firm, the founders realized that they needed a language that offered both high performance and high levels of abstraction. OCaml’s type system acts as a formal verification tool, catching errors at compile-time rather than during live execution. This is critical when you are managing a platform that handles billions of dollars in daily volume across thousands of different financial instruments.

Furthermore, OCaml facilitates a culture of "building your own tools." Jane Street has contributed significantly to the open-source community, releasing libraries and tools that have become staples in the functional programming world. This relationship with the open-source community serves as a powerful recruiting tool, attracting developers who are passionate about code quality and architectural integrity. For a developer at Jane Street, the goal is not just to write fast code, but to write code that is inherently understandable and robust.

How Jane Street Makes Money: Market Making and Arbitrage

Jane Street’s primary revenue driver is market making. In simple terms, a market maker provides a service to the market by being ready to buy or sell a security at any given time. When an institutional investor wants to sell a large block of an ETF, Jane Street might be the party on the other side of that trade. They provide the liquidity that keeps markets moving. The profit comes from the "bid-ask spread"—the difference between the price at which they buy and the price at which they sell—as well as from sophisticated models that predict short-term price movements.

The firm is particularly dominant in the ETF space. ETFs are complex instruments because their value is derived from an underlying basket of assets. Jane Street uses its massive computational power to calculate the "fair value" of these ETFs in real-time, often faster and more accurately than the market as a whole. This allows them to engage in arbitrage, where they exploit tiny price discrepancies between the ETF and its underlying components. While these discrepancies might only represent fractions of a cent, when scaled across millions of trades, they generate substantial returns.

In recent years, Jane Street has also become a significant player in the cryptocurrency markets. Applying the same quantitative and technological rigor to digital assets, they have become one of the largest liquidity providers for Bitcoin and Ethereum. Their entry into crypto signaled a shift in the industry, as traditional quantitative powerhouses began to see the potential for high-alpha strategies in the nascent and volatile crypto ecosystem.

Career Opportunities and the Legendary Interview Process

Securing a position at Jane Street is widely considered one of the most difficult feats in the professional world, often described as harder than getting into an Ivy League university. The firm’s recruitment focus is primarily on undergraduate and PhD students with exceptional backgrounds in STEM fields. They are not necessarily looking for finance experts; they are looking for "smart generalists" who possess a deep intuition for probability, game theory, and logical reasoning.

The interview process at Jane Street is legendary for its difficulty and its focus on puzzles and math problems. Candidates are often asked to solve complex probability riddles or to play games where they must bet on their confidence levels. This is designed to test how a candidate thinks under pressure and how they quantify uncertainty. The firm values "intellectual humility"—the ability to recognize when you are wrong and update your beliefs based on new data. This trait is essential for survival in a market that constantly humbles the overconfident.

Operational Reach: A Global Presence

While the soul of Jane Street is rooted in its New York City offices—located in the Brookfield Place complex in Lower Manhattan—its reach is truly global. The firm operates 24 hours a day, following the sun across global financial centers. The London office, situated in the heart of the City, serves as the hub for European and African markets, while the Hong Kong office manages the firm’s significant presence in the Asia-Pacific region.

This global footprint is essential for their arbitrage and market-making strategies. Many financial products are traded on multiple exchanges across different time zones. To capture arbitrage opportunities, Jane Street must have a physical and technological presence near the exchanges' servers. They invest heavily in low-latency infrastructure, including microwave towers and fiber-optic cables, to ensure their signals arrive milliseconds before their competitors.

FAQ: Common Questions About Jane Street

1. Is Jane Street a hedge fund? Not exactly. While it shares some characteristics with hedge funds, Jane Street is a proprietary trading firm and a market maker. It primarily trades its own capital rather than managing money for outside investors.

2. What major does Jane Street look for? The firm typically recruits students majoring in Mathematics, Computer Science, Physics, or Engineering. They value strong quantitative skills and logical reasoning over a specific degree in Finance.

3. Does Jane Street trade crypto? Yes, Jane Street is a major liquidity provider in the cryptocurrency space, trading Bitcoin, Ethereum, and other digital assets across various global exchanges.

4. Where is Jane Street located? The firm has major offices in New York City (HQ), London, Hong Kong, and Amsterdam.

5. How can I prepare for a Jane Street interview? Focus on probability theory, mental math, and game theory. Practicing competitive programming (like LeetCode) and reading books on probabilistic thinking (like those by Annie Duke or Nate Silver) can also be beneficial.
